This program is made for those students who want to make career in automation or in the field of installed system and robotics. This program is based on microcontroller. Under this program we use to work on different type of microcontroller like 8051, AVR (Advance Virtual Risk), ARM (Advance Risk Machine) and PIC (Peripheral interface controller).
Duration: 6 months (Diploma program) / 6 weeks (certification program).
